package news import ( "fmt" "io" "sort" "strconv" "strings" "github.com/dustin/go-nntp" nntpclient "github.com/dustin/go-nntp/client" ) // Reader is a thin NNTP client used by the in-BBS `news@` TUI. It dials the // loopback listener and authenticates as the member, so it exercises the same // server path (auth, From-stamping, numbering) as external newsreaders. type Reader struct { c *nntpclient.Client user string } // Dial connects to the loopback NNTP server at addr and authenticates as user. // The password is ignored by the server (membership is the credential). func Dial(addr, user string) (*Reader, error) { c, err := nntpclient.New("tcp", addr) if err != nil { return nil, err } if _, err := c.Authenticate(user, "-"); err != nil { _ = c.Close() return nil, fmt.Errorf("auth: %w", err) } return &Reader{c: c, user: user}, nil } // Close ends the NNTP session. func (r *Reader) Close() error { return r.c.Close() } // User is the authenticated member name. func (r *Reader) User() string { return r.user } // Groups lists the available newsgroups, name-sorted. func (r *Reader) Groups() ([]nntp.Group, error) { gs, err := r.c.List("active") if err != nil { return nil, err } sort.Slice(gs, func(i, j int) bool { return gs[i].Name < gs[j].Name }) return gs, nil } // Select makes group current and returns its bounds. func (r *Reader) Select(name string) (nntp.Group, error) { return r.c.Group(name) } // Overview is one row of a group's article overview. type Overview struct { Num int64 Subject string From string Date string MsgID string Refs string } // Overview fetches the overview rows for [low,high] in the current group. func (r *Reader) Overview(low, high int64) ([]Overview, error) { if high < low || high == 0 { return nil, nil } lines, err := r.c.Over(fmt.Sprintf("%d-%d", low, high)) if err != nil { return nil, err } out := make([]Overview, 0, len(lines)) for _, l := range lines { f := strings.Split(l, "\t") if len(f) < 6 { continue } num, _ := strconv.ParseInt(f[0], 10, 64) out = append(out, Overview{ Num: num, Subject: f[1], From: f[2], Date: f[3], MsgID: f[4], Refs: f[5], }) } return out, nil } // Article returns the full article (headers and body) for a number in the // current group. func (r *Reader) Article(num int64) (string, error) { _, _, rd, err := r.c.Article(strconv.FormatInt(num, 10)) if err != nil { return "", err } b, err := io.ReadAll(rd) if err != nil { return "", err } return string(b), nil } // Post submits an article to group with the given subject/body. References ties // a reply to its parent (its Message-ID). The server stamps the From header. func (r *Reader) Post(group, subject, references, body string) error { var b strings.Builder fmt.Fprintf(&b, "Newsgroups: %s\r\n", group) fmt.Fprintf(&b, "Subject: %s\r\n", subject) if references != "" { fmt.Fprintf(&b, "References: %s\r\n", references) } b.WriteString("\r\n") b.WriteString(strings.ReplaceAll(body, "\n", "\r\n")) return r.c.Post(strings.NewReader(b.String())) }
